Add your name shown on tax return, identifying number and check applicable boxes: (A) Mixed straddle election, (B) Straddle-by-straddle identification election, (C) Mixed straddle account election, (D) Net section 1256 contracts ...SPX vs. SPY Tax Treatment SPX options benefit from the 1256 tax rule, which states 60% of profits are taxed at long-term rates while 40% is taxed at short-term rates. The SPY equity and options are taxed the same as any other stock; therefore, any option profits held for less than one year are taxed at the short-term capital gains rate.

Payoffs when the options expire in the money are also multiplied by 10, so if the index goes to 2000, the SPX option loses $100 * 100 = $10,000 and the SPY option loses $10 * 100 = $1,000.Tax Treatment for Cash Settled Indexes. All cash settled index options receive 1256 Contract tax treatment in the United States. 1256 Contracts are taxed at 60% long-term gain rates and 40% short-term gain rates. In contrast equities are all taxed at short term capital gain rates if held for less than 12-months. ... If your section 1256 contracts produce capital gain or loss, gains or losses on section 1256 contracts open at the end of the year, or terminated during the year, are treated as 60% long term and 40% short term, regardless of how long the contracts were held.

Section 1256 contracts have lower 60/40 capital gains tax rates: 60% (including day trades) are subject to lower long-term capital gains rates, and 40% are taxed as short-term capital gains using the ordinary rate. At the maximum tax bracket for 2023 and 2024, the blended 60/40 rate is 26.8% — 10.2%, lower than the highest regular bracket of 37%.There are no complicated taxes with XSP (or SPX, ES, VIX, etc).
